Shares of crypto-linked companies diverged sharply on Tuesday, with Hong Kong’s QMMM Holdings rocketing more than 1,700% after unveiling a blockchain strategy, while Canada’s Sol Strategies tumbled 42% in its Nasdaq debut.
QMMM, a Hong Kong–based investment holding company, Tuesday it will integrate artificial intelligence with blockchain to build a platform combining crypto analytics and a Web3 autonomous ecosystem. The firm also plans to establish a “diversified cryptocurrency treasury” focused on Bitcoin (), Ether () and Solana ().
QMMM’s stock performance shot through the roof after the announcement, rising over 2,100% before closing its Nasdaq trading up 1,737%.
Meanwhile, Sol Strategies, a Canadian Solana treasury and staking company, saw its stock move in the opposite direction. on the Nasdaq, its shares plunged 42% on Tuesday. Trading on the Canadian Securities Exchange fared slightly better but still by 16%.
“While share prices can fluctuate, our approach centers on what we call our DAT++ model,” Sol Strategies CEO Leah Wald told Cointelegraph. “We remain focused on building long-term value through disciplined execution of our business strategy.”

Publicly traded crypto companies, especially those relying on crypto treasuries, have had mixed results over the past month.
Solana treasury company Upexi’s share price has 2.1% in the past month, while the share price of DeFi Development Corp., another Solana treasury company, has a rise of 13.2%.
Metaplanet, a Bitcoin treasury company based in Japan, has seen a drop of 37% in its share price over the past 30 days, despite its , and recent shareholder approval to .
Strategy, the first company to deploy a crypto strategy, has also seen a drop-off, with its share price 18% in the last month.
